o [NSE] Renamed db2-info and db2-brute scripts to drda-*. Updated script

and library to reflect name change. Added support other DRDA based
  databases such as IBM Informix Dynamic Server and Apache Derby.
  [Patrik]

--
-- At this point we have a few differences in behaviour
-- * DB2 has told us earlier if the DB does not exist
-- * Apache Derby will do so here, regardless of the login was
-- successfull or not
-- * Informix will tell us that the DB does not exist IF the
-- login was successfull
--
-- Therefore the order of these checks are important!!
